An easy-to-read introduction to atomic structure, fundamental forces, the periodic table of elements, molecular bonding, the standard model, and quantum field theory. This book starts with the familiar, gradually carries students into the quantum world, and invites them to pursue unanswered questions, such as dark matter and string theory.
Supports several Next Generation Science Standards at the middle school and high school levels, with links to lesson plans and a slideshow featuring fun activities for teaching atomic structure and molecular bonding to children as young as 3rd grade. Great for students, as well as adults who don't have time to study quantum mechanics.
